Ingredients Of Total Cereal

The most abundant ingredient in Total is whole-grain wheat.


General Mill's Total brand cereal is advertised as a ready-to-eat cereal that provides 100 percent of the required daily amount of 11 essential vitamins and minerals in a single serving. Available in a wide variety of flavors, including blueberry pomegranate, raisin, honey almond, cinnamon and cranberry, the flagship box of cereal is the plain whole-grain flakes. Made from a series of simple ingredients, Total cereal's vitamin and mineral load is delivered in a 100-calorie single serving.


Grains


Listed as the first, and therefore most abundant, ingredient in Total cereal is whole-grain wheat. Forming the base for the textured flakes that make up the bulk of the cereal, whole-grain wheat is a good source of fiber and many of the vitamins found in the cereal. A "whole-grain" label indicates that the wheat undergoes a milling process whereby the the bran and germ --- the shell and seed food --- are left in the flour. As a result, the antioxidants and B vitamins normally removed during the flour-making process are left in the product and contribute to Total's vitamin load.


Sweeteners and Seasonings


To sweeten the cereal, common refined sugar is used as well as processed corn syrup. This offsets the blandness that can accompany whole-grain products and adds around 5 g of sugar to the nutritional load of Total's single serving. Salt is used to season the cereal, with a serving containing about 8 percent (190 mg) of sodium. Annatto extract, a seasoning that adds red coloration and slight sweetness, is also used to season the flakes. Described by the Epicentre's Encyclopedia of Spices as slightly sweet and peppery, annatto's flavor and dying properties allow Total to be colored without using food-coloring chemicals and dyes.


Minerals and Vitamins


The calling card of the Total brand, added vitamins and minerals make up the bulk of the product's ingredient list. The ingredient information panel lists Calcium carbonate, vitamin C, zinc, iron, vitamin E, B vitamins niacinamide and calcium pantothenate, vitamin B6, B2, B12, vitamin A and vitamin D3. Nutritionally, vitamin A is listed at 10 percent of the daily required value while vitamin C, iron and calcium are at 100 percent. Vitamin A holds antioxidant properties and helps maintain healthy vision and bone growth, vitamin C boosts immunity and the B vitamins help blood function and your body's energy processes.


Preservatives and Stabalizers


To keep the product fresh throughout transportation and storage, preservatives are added. Butylated hydroxytoluene (BHT) is a chemical added to food products that prevent bacteria, mold, yeasts and fungi from destroying or altering the food over short periods of time and is used in small quantities in Total. Monoglycerides are part of the ingredient list for the cereal and are used as a stabilizer and emulsifier (chemicals that bond foods together and keep them there). Made of distilled fatty acids, monoglycerides keep foods from separating or breaking down.
